It's a once in a lifetime experience.....June is nice, if you miss the thunderstorm week (we caught it this year, but the folks that own the boat said they NEVER have weather like that) July is nice and hot, if you go toward the end of July or August, you will hit Monsoons (not fun) I've heard September is spectacular :D
